Company Overview

Tango Therapeutics is a biotechnology company dedicated to discovering novel drug targets and delivering the next generation of precision medicine for the treatment of cancer.

Using an approach that starts and ends with patients, Tango leverages the genetic principle of synthetic lethality to discover and develop therapies that take aim at critical targets in cancer.

This includes expanding the universe of precision oncology targets into novel areas such as tumor suppressor gene loss and their contribution to the ability of cancer cells to evade immune cell killing.

The Tango labs and offices are located at 201 Brookline Avenue, in the Fenway area of Boston, Massachusetts


Summary

In this newly opened position at Tango, you will collaboratively manage a global clinical trial though the development of a novel drug. You will bring robust trail management experience, with strong communication, vendor management and project management skills. You will develop an understanding of the needs of the many teams necessary to do comprehensive clinical operations work, with a collaborative outlook. You will manage workloads to meet expedited project timelines in a rapid and dynamic environment.

Your Role:

  • You will manage clinical trials from start-up through close-out to ensure both internal and external deliverables are on time and on budget while facilitating collaboration across functional areas
  • Work with the cross functional clinical team to coordinate the relevant and timely exchange of information/materials to support clinical trial delivery and execution
  • Oversee and contribute to the development of clinical trial project timelines and ensure communication and understanding of risks/challenges; establish plans and monitor metrics; ensure that timelines are accurate and comprehensive
  • Proactively manage clinical trial outsourced partners, including identification of risk, to ensure trial deliverables and performance goals are met
  • Manage the day-to-day contact with CRO counterpart; daily review and identification of potential issues or problems with sites and communicate/escalate to clinical team as necessary
  • Collaborate with the CRO to keep clinical study database current and accurate
  • Proactively manage and track project scope and change orders, for clinical trial operations
  • Additional duties and responsibilities as required

 

What You Bring: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Life Sciences or a related healthcare discipline (e.g., Nursing, Medical Technology, or Laboratory Sciences)
  • Minimum of 5 years of relevant industry experience, with a strong focus on clinical operations
  • Demonstrated experience operating within a global drug development organization
  • Proven experience contributing to global study start-up and providing input into protocol and study design
  • Experience working effectively within a complex, matrixed organizational environment
  • Prior experience operating within a full-service outsourcing (FSO) model
  • Strong experience in sponsor oversight, including oversight of CROs and site management activities
  • End-to-end clinical trial experience, from study start-up through close-out
  • Experience supporting the execution of late-phase and/or pivotal clinical trials
  • Experience preparing for and supporting regulatory authority inspections
  • Demonstrated ability to manage and oversee global studies across multiple geographic regions
  • Experience identifying operational risks and proactively implementing mitigation strategies

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
